14. A method for treating a subject suffering from a proliferative disease positive for a kinase domain mutant C-KIT comprising:
administering to the subject in need of such treatment a therapeutically effective amount of Crenolanib or a salt thereof, wherein the cell proliferative disease is characterized by mutant C-KIT receptor tyrosine kinase activity, and wherein the proliferative disease is selected from at least one of a mastocytosis, acute myeloid leukemia, gastrointestinal stromal tumors, sinonasal NK/T-cell lymphoma, seminomas, dysgerminomas, melanomas, and thymic carcinomas. - View Dependent Claims (15, 16, 17, 18, 19, 20, 21, 22, 23, 24)
